Frontend Software Engineer
Frontend Developer | Permanent | Holborn
We have an exciting opportunity for a Frontend Developer within our digital hub in London. Are you a Frontend and JavaScript evangelist? Would you like to help technically lead a migration from Angular to React for a £2 billion website? Are you an advocate of CI/CD? If so, then this is the role for you.
We are proud of our tech stack. Our engineers get the opportunity to build Micro Frontends and work with React, Angular, HTML, CSS, AEM, Jenkins, Docker, Git. That being said, we are always looking for new technologies that will enhance the products we build for our customers and our engineers play a big part in suggesting and shaping our technology choices.
About Whitbread:
What continues to set us apart are our excellent products and people. In Premier Inn, we have the UK’s favourite budget hotel chain, currently outperforming the market and ambitious for more as we execute our plans in both the UK and Germany. We have much loved brands such as Beefeater, Brewers Fayre, Bar + Block alongside exciting up and coming propositions such as Cookhouse & Pub.
We remain true to our values and put our people at the centre of everything we do. Throughout this crisis we a proud to have supported our nations Key Workers by providing accommodation throughout the pandemic.
What you will be doing to contribute
Working collaboratively on a range of new and existing products and features, championing new ideas and tech
Transforming the frontend culture using object-oriented design, SOLID principles and TDD, using an evolving stack and often pair programming, you\'ll be working on a Frontend-weighted full life cycle development and micro frontend/services architecture, in a supportive environment
Focusing on growing as an engineering leader, supporting and helping engineers learn and improve
Understanding your team’s domain and the impact of your work against the business goals
Setting great standards and help reducing technical debt
Approach all engineering work through a security lens
Owning technical design on projects and understanding the trade-offs in creating great software
Provide on-call team support when needed
Ownership of decisions made in your team by helping teammates make clear decisions in alignment with organizational goals, backing decisions made and taking responsibility for their success
Required skills and experience
Solid experience building client-side web applications using React / Angular. Understanding of JavaScript, HTML5, CSS3
Experience building reusable components and front-end libraries for future use
Experience optimizing components for maximum performance across a vast array of web-capable devices and browsers
Writing clean and maintainable code
Experience writing and automating unit and integration tests
Experience with CI/CD tools like Jenkins, GoCD or CircleCi
Experience with code versioning tools like GIT, SVN
Enthusiastic and professional about building a maintainable product and supporting it
Ability to develop other engineers by mentoring, pair programming or code reviews
Ability to communicate with product owners and peers within the team and the wider business
Ability to understand business requirements and translate them into technical requirements
Whitbread is an inclusive employer. We believe that everyone is unique and there should be no barriers to entry and no limits to ambition. We welcome your application whatever your background or situation. Under-represented groups such as women, ethnic minorities, people with disabilities & members of the LGBTQ+ community (those who identify as gay, lesbian, bi-sexual, trans sexual, non binary or use another term), are strongly encouraged to build a career with us. We are open to part-time and flexible working and, where possible, will try to support this.
At Northrop Grumman, our employees have incredible opportunities to work on revo...
About JLL –We’re JLL—a leading professional services and investment manage...
DescriptionWho are we, and what do we do?At Corteva Agriscience, you will help u...
DescriptionWho are we, and what do we do?At Corteva Agriscience, we grow progres...